Induced Pluripotent Stem Cells (iPSCs)

Beyond the adult stem cells used in our clinic, scientific research is exploring other exciting avenues. Induced Pluripotent Stem Cells (iPSCs) are a fascinating example. These are regular adult cells, like skin or blood cells, that scientists have reprogrammed in a lab to behave like embryonic stem cells. This breakthrough allows for the creation of patient-specific stem cells without the ethical debates surrounding embryonic sources. Because iPSCs can potentially transform into any cell type, they are an incredibly powerful tool for studying diseases and developing personalized therapies, though they are primarily used in research settings at this time.

Perinatal Stem Cells

You may also hear about perinatal stem cells, which are found in amniotic fluid and umbilical cord blood after birth. These cells are another promising and less controversial source compared to embryonic stem cells. They have a natural ability to promote healing and tissue regeneration, making them a key area of interest in regenerative medicine. Finding and Collecting Your Stem Cells

The first step in your treatment journey is collecting the stem cells. For our procedures, we use your own cells—a method called autologous treatment. This is fantastic because it virtually eliminates any risk of rejection or allergic reaction. The cells are typically harvested from your bone marrow, usually from the back of the hip area. While that might sound intimidating, it’s a quick, minimally invasive procedure performed with local anesthetic to ensure you’re comfortable. This area is a rich source of mesenchymal stem cells (MSCs), the specific type of cell that can develop into bone, cartilage, and connective tissues, making them perfect for orthopedic and tissue repairs. Established Treatments for Blood Disorders

One of the most established and widely recognized uses of stem cell therapy is in treating blood cancers, such as leukemia. This procedure, known as a blood stem cell transplant, is quite different from the regenerative therapies used for joint pain. It involves replacing a patient’s unhealthy blood-forming cells with healthy ones, allowing their body to produce new, cancer-free blood cells. This life-saving treatment has been a cornerstone of oncology for years and demonstrates the powerful, foundational ability of stem cells to regenerate entire systems within the body. The Source of the Embryonic Stem Cell Debate

The heart of the ethical discussion around stem cells really comes down to their origin. Embryonic stem cells are sourced from embryos created through in vitro fertilization (IVF) that are not used for pregnancy and are instead donated for research. The controversy arises because collecting these cells involves the destruction of the embryo, which raises profound ethical and moral questions for many people. Understanding FDA-Approved vs. Unproven Therapies

It’s crucial to know that not all stem cell treatments are created equal. The FDA has only approved a few specific stem cell therapies, with the most common being for certain blood cancers. This means that the hundreds of clinics offering stem cell treatments for conditions like joint pain or anti-aging are often providing unproven therapies. Many of these treatments lack scientific proof of safety or effectiveness and, in some cases, may not even use real stem cells. The biggest risk comes from these unregulated procedures. The Potential of Therapeutic Cloning

Looking even further into the future of personalized medicine, researchers are exploring a concept called therapeutic cloning. The goal is to create stem cells that are a perfect genetic match for you. Imagine taking the genetic material from one of your own cells, like a skin cell, and placing it into an unfertilized egg that has had its nucleus removed. This could generate a supply of stem cells that are genetically identical to you, completely removing the risk of immune rejection. While this technique is still in the research phase and not yet available for human treatments, it represents the ultimate goal of regenerative medicine: to create patient-specific tissues for repair, using your body’s own unique blueprint to heal itself.

The Dangers of Unapproved Clinics

It’s important to be aware that some clinics make broad claims about helping with many conditions, from serious diseases to common joint pain. Unfortunately, many of these treatments don’t actually use real stem cells. Instead, they often involve taking tissue from one part of your body and simply injecting it into another without proper processing or scientific validation. There is no scientific proof that these unapproved treatments are safe or effective, as they have not undergone the strict testing required of established medical procedures. Why Patient Testimonials Aren’t Enough

While hearing positive stories from other patients can be encouraging, it’s crucial to remember that testimonials don’t replace scientific evidence. Clinics often use customer stories to promote their services, but there are no large studies to confirm these benefits aren’t just a “placebo effect,” where people feel better simply because they expect to. More importantly, these unproven procedures carry serious health risks, especially if the risks are not managed by trained medical staff. Injecting a person’s own tissue into another part of the body has led to severe illness and other complications. Your decision should be based on a doctor’s credentials, their experience with your specific condition, and a clear, evidence-based treatment plan—not just on anecdotes alone.
